"Our 4-year-old microwave stopped working (no display, nothing). After doing some research online I unplugged it and plugged it back in. It started humming very loudly and displayed a PF (power failure) error, indicating a blown fuse or a control board failure. Wintley Baptiste from The Equipment Doctors stopped by two days after I made contact through Angi. He diagnosed the problem as a failed control board and said he would have to order the part and come back in 7-10 days to install it. He gave me an estimated price for the part and labor to install it and asked if I wanted to proceed. I said yes (if I had said no, I would owe $150 for the visit and diagnosis). Wintley called a week later, saying he had the part and could stop by that same day to install it. He did so and the microwave is working fine. The price to repair the microwave was $330. By comparison, a new microwave would have cost at least $500."

Built-in ovens install directly into your kitchen wall, creating a sleek design that maximizes your available space. They blend seamlessly with your cabinetry, eliminating bulky freestanding units. By installing a built-in oven, you save floor space and create a modern, efficient layout. This integration not only enhances your kitchen's visual appeal but also improves its overall functionality.
Oven measurements are determined by its width, height, and depth in inches. This process ensures that the appliance fits perfectly into its designated space. Accurately measuring your oven is essential to confirm that the installation area and pathways, such as doorways and hallways, can accommodate its size. Using precise dimensions guarantees a secure and effective installation that aligns with your kitchen’s design and functionality requirements.
You'll need additional construction work if your new built-in oven is a different size or type from your existing unit. Changing dimensions or style means you'll have to modify your cabinetry and countertop layout, and you might need to install new electrical outlets or gas lines. These changes ensure a secure fit and safe operation, preserving both your appliance's integrity and your kitchen design. By making these updates, you guarantee that your new oven integrates seamlessly with your space while meeting all installation and safety standards.
